What this inspection record means

OSHA opens inspections for many reasons — rout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

29 CFR 1926.501(b)(1): Each employee on a walking/working surface with an unprotected side or edge which was 6 feet or more above a lower level was not protected from falling by the use of guardrail systems, safety net systems, or personal fall arrest systems:    (a)  A & J Construction, at 1299 N. Knox Ct., Denver, CO 80204: On and before April 16, 2018, the employer did not ensure that employees performing framing operations with an unprotected side or edge greater than 6 feet or more above a lower levels were protected from falling by the use of guardrail systems, safety net systems, or personal fall arrest systems.  Employees were exposed to fall hazards from wall openings when using pneumatic nail guns on the second floor of this new stick-frame building.  This condition exposed employees to fall hazards of approximately 10 feet.
